Can solar energy and hydro energy complement each other?

A1: Yes, solar energy and hydro energy can complement each other in a hybrid renewable energy system. Solar panels produce electricity during sunny periods, while hydro energy can provide consistent power and serve as a backup when solar power is less available. Combining these sources can enhance the reliability and stability of energy supply.

What is the environmental impact of hydro energy vs solar energy?

Environmental Impact When comparing hydro energy vs solar energy, it's evident that both have lower environmental footprints than fossil fuels. However, large-scale hydro projects can significantly alter ecosystems and water courses, potentially displacing communities and wildlife.

Are solar panels better than hydro power?

In terms of efficiency, hydro power conversion is better – modern hydro turbines can convert over 90% of the water’s energy into electricity. Solar panels remain less efficient, typically converting 15-20% of sunlight into power. But solar tech is improving efficiency – EcoFlow’s panels reach 23% conversion rates.
